 Engal Anna (2004) – Tamil Movie Review




Director: Siddique
Producer: K. R. Gangadharan
Music: Deva
Cinematography: Anandakuttan
Editing: K. R. Gowri Shankar
Production Company: KRG Movies International
Release Date: February 15, 2004


Cast

  • Vijayakanth as Nattamai Parasuram
  • Prabhu Deva as Kandasamy
  • Sneha as Thamarai
  • Namitha as Lakshmi
  • Vadivelu as Karmegam
  • Pyramid Natarajan as Kandasamy's father
  • Vinu Chakravarthy as Lakshmi’s uncle
  • Nassar as Advocate
  • Manivannan as Villager

Plot Summary

"Engal Anna" is a family drama and comedy that revolves around Parasuram (Vijayakanth), a respected village head (Nattamai) known for his honesty and fairness in resolving disputes. Despite his strong and just nature, Parasuram harbors a soft spot for his younger brother Kandasamy (Prabhu Deva), who is carefree and fun-loving.

The story takes a turn when Kandasamy falls in love with Thamarai (Sneha), a spirited young woman. However, misunderstandings and conflicts arise when Lakshmi (Namitha), Parasuram’s prospective bride, gets involved. The rest of the film explores how Parasuram navigates familial conflicts, societal expectations, and his role as the village head while protecting his loved ones and ensuring justice.


Critical Reception

"Engal Anna" was a commercial success, appealing to audiences with its mix of comedy, family sentiment, and drama.

  • Vijayakanth: His portrayal of the strong yet compassionate village head was widely appreciated, and he carried the film with his charismatic screen presence.
  • Prabhu Deva: As the mischievous younger brother, Prabhu Deva’s comedic timing and charm added a lighter tone to the narrative.
  • Sneha: She delivered a convincing performance as a confident and spirited love interest.
  • Namitha: Her role brought glamour and added layers to the romantic subplot.
  • Vadivelu: His comedic antics as Karmegam were a highlight, providing plenty of laughs throughout the film.



Music

The music by Deva is a mix of melodious tracks and peppy numbers, complementing the film's tone. Notable songs include:

  1. "Naattupura Nayagan" – A lively introduction song for Vijayakanth.
  2. "Kadhal Kadhal" – A romantic duet between Prabhu Deva and Sneha.
  3. "Engal Anna Theme" – A background track emphasizing Parasuram's character.

The songs were well-received, with Deva’s compositions blending seamlessly into the rural backdrop of the story.


Themes and Highlights

  1. Family Values: The film emphasizes the importance of familial bonds and the sacrifices made for loved ones.
  2. Rural Setting: The village backdrop and its customs add authenticity and charm to the story.
  3. Comedy and Sentiment: The film strikes a balance between humor and emotional depth, making it a wholesome entertainer.
  4. Justice and Morality: Parasuram’s role as the Nattamai highlights themes of fairness and integrity.

Conclusion

"Engal Anna" is a feel-good family entertainer with a strong moral core. Vijayakanth’s commanding performance, combined with Prabhu Deva’s humor and Sneha’s charm, makes the film engaging and enjoyable. The mix of comedy, drama, and rural aesthetics ensures that it appeals to a wide audience.

For fans of lighthearted family dramas with a touch of action and sentiment, "Engal Anna" is a delightful watch.
